2026年机械加工技术人员专业考核指南数控编程与操作技术_第1页
2026年机械加工技术人员专业考核指南数控编程与操作技术_第2页
2026年机械加工技术人员专业考核指南数控编程与操作技术_第3页
2026年机械加工技术人员专业考核指南数控编程与操作技术_第4页
2026年机械加工技术人员专业考核指南数控编程与操作技术_第5页
已阅读5页,还剩16页未读 继续免费阅读

付费下载

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

2026年机械加工技术人员专业考核指南:数控编程与操作技术一、单选题(共20题,每题1分)1.数控编程中,G01指令主要用于实现()。A.圆弧插补B.直线插补C.快速定位D.暂停指令2.在FANUC系统中,G90指令表示()。A.绝对坐标编程B.相对坐标编程C.编程单位为毫米D.编程单位为微米3.数控铣削加工中,使用G43指令是为了()。A.刀具长度补偿B.刀具半径补偿C.快速进给D.主轴正转4.在数控编程中,M03指令表示()。A.主轴停止B.主轴反转C.主轴正转D.冷却液开启5.G04指令主要用于()。A.程序暂停B.快速进给C.圆弧插补D.绝对坐标编程6.数控加工中,使用G41指令时,刀具半径补偿的建立方向是()。A.顺时针方向B.逆时针方向C.任意方向D.无方向7.在G代码编程中,M02指令表示()。A.程序结束B.程序暂停C.冷却液开启D.主轴正转8.数控车床编程中,G71指令主要用于()。A.外圆粗车循环B.端面粗车循环C.切槽循环D.切削液控制9.在FANUC系统中,G01Z-10F100表示()。A.沿X轴快速移动10mmB.沿Z轴快速移动10mmC.沿Z轴以100mm/min速度移动10mmD.沿X轴以100mm/min速度移动10mm10.数控编程中,M05指令表示()。A.主轴正转B.主轴反转C.主轴停止D.冷却液开启11.G92指令主要用于()。A.绝对坐标编程B.相对坐标编程C.刀具长度设定D.快速定位12.在数控编程中,G04P2.0表示()。A.程序暂停2秒B.程序暂停20秒C.刀具半径补偿D.绝对坐标编程13.数控铣削加工中,使用G42指令时,刀具半径补偿的建立方向是()。A.顺时针方向B.逆时针方向C.任意方向D.无方向14.G28指令主要用于()。A.快速定位到参考点B.绝对坐标编程C.相对坐标编程D.刀具半径补偿15.在G代码编程中,M04指令表示()。A.主轴停止B.主轴反转C.主轴正转D.冷却液关闭16.数控车床编程中,G70指令主要用于()。A.精车循环B.粗车循环C.切槽循环D.切削液控制17.G00指令主要用于()。A.快速定位B.直线插补C.圆弧插补D.程序暂停18.在FANUC系统中,G97指令表示()。A.恒定转速模式B.恒定进给率模式C.手动模式D.自动模式19.数控编程中,M08指令表示()。A.冷却液关闭B.冷却液开启C.主轴停止D.主轴正转20.G17指令主要用于()。A.XY平面选择B.XZ平面选择C.YZ平面选择D.任意平面选择二、多选题(共10题,每题2分)1.数控编程中,以下哪些指令属于插补指令?()A.G01B.G02C.G03D.G002.在FANUC系统中,以下哪些指令用于刀具补偿?()A.G41B.G42C.G43D.G443.数控铣削加工中,以下哪些指令用于主轴控制?()A.M03B.M04C.M05D.M064.G代码编程中,以下哪些指令用于程序控制?()A.G04B.G28C.M02D.M305.数控车床编程中,以下哪些指令用于循环控制?()A.G71B.G70C.G76D.G926.在数控编程中,以下哪些指令用于坐标系统设定?()A.G90B.G91C.G92D.G947.数控加工中,以下哪些指令用于冷却液控制?()A.M08B.M09C.M30D.M058.G代码编程中,以下哪些指令用于进给控制?()A.FB.G01C.G00D.S9.数控铣削加工中,以下哪些指令用于平面选择?()A.G17B.G18C.G19D.G2010.数控编程中,以下哪些指令用于暂停控制?()A.G04B.M00C.M01D.M02三、判断题(共10题,每题1分)1.G01指令用于圆弧插补。(×)2.M03指令表示主轴反转。(×)3.G90指令表示相对坐标编程。(×)4.G43指令用于刀具半径补偿。(×)5.M05指令表示主轴停止。(√)6.G04指令用于程序暂停。(√)7.G00指令用于快速定位。(√)8.M08指令表示冷却液关闭。(×)9.G17指令用于XY平面选择。(√)10.G92指令用于绝对坐标编程。(×)四、简答题(共5题,每题5分)1.简述G01指令在数控编程中的作用及其应用场景。2.解释G41和G42指令的区别,并说明如何取消刀具半径补偿。3.在数控车床编程中,G71和G70指令分别用于什么功能?请举例说明。4.简述数控铣削加工中,G17、G18、G19指令的作用。5.在数控编程中,如何使用G04指令实现程序暂停?请举例说明。五、计算题(共5题,每题6分)1.已知某零件的轮廓尺寸为100mm×50mm,使用G01指令进行直线插补,进给速度为100mm/min,计算插补所需时间。2.在数控铣削加工中,使用G41指令进行刀具半径补偿,刀具半径为10mm,轮廓尺寸为半径20mm的圆弧,刀具沿圆弧外侧进行插补,请写出插补路径的G代码段。3.数控车床编程中,使用G71指令进行粗车循环,切削深度为2mm,进给速度为80mm/min,请写出粗车循环的G代码段。4.在数控铣削加工中,使用G00指令进行快速定位,从坐标点(0,0)快速移动到坐标点(100,50),请写出G代码段。5.数控编程中,使用G04指令实现程序暂停2秒,请写出G代码段。六、编程题(共5题,每题10分)1.编写G代码程序,实现从坐标点(0,0)到坐标点(100,50)的直线插补,进给速度为100mm/min。2.编写G代码程序,实现半径20mm的圆弧插补,刀具沿圆弧外侧进行插补,圆弧起点为(0,0),终点为(20,20)。3.编写数控车床G代码程序,实现外圆粗车循环,切削深度为2mm,进给速度为80mm/min,零件轮廓尺寸为直径50mm,长度100mm。4.编写G代码程序,实现从坐标点(0,0)快速定位到坐标点(100,50),然后沿Z轴快速移动10mm。5.编写G代码程序,实现程序暂停2秒,然后继续执行后续程序。答案与解析一、单选题答案与解析1.B直线插补解析:G01指令用于直线插补,控制刀具沿直线移动。2.A绝对坐标编程解析:G90指令表示编程时使用绝对坐标值。3.A刀具长度补偿解析:G43指令用于刀具长度补偿,修正刀具实际长度与编程长度之间的差异。4.C主轴正转解析:M03指令表示主轴以设定的方向(通常是顺时针)旋转。5.A程序暂停解析:G04指令用于程序暂停,时间由P后数值决定(单位为毫秒)。6.B逆时针方向解析:G41指令表示刀具半径补偿的建立方向为刀尖轨迹的逆时针方向。7.A程序结束解析:M02指令表示程序结束。8.A外圆粗车循环解析:G71指令用于外圆粗车循环,快速切削外圆轮廓。9.C沿Z轴以100mm/min速度移动10mm解析:G01Z-10F100表示沿Z轴以100mm/min速度移动10mm。10.C主轴停止解析:M05指令表示主轴停止旋转。11.C刀具长度设定解析:G92指令用于设定刀具长度偏移量。12.A程序暂停2秒解析:G04P2.0表示程序暂停2秒(P后数值为毫秒)。13.A顺时针方向解析:G42指令表示刀具半径补偿的建立方向为刀尖轨迹的顺时针方向。14.A快速定位到参考点解析:G28指令用于快速定位到机床参考点。15.B主轴反转解析:M04指令表示主轴以设定的方向(通常是逆时针)旋转。16.A精车循环解析:G70指令用于精车循环,完成粗车后的精加工。17.A快速定位解析:G00指令用于快速定位,不进行插补。18.A恒定转速模式解析:G97指令表示主轴转速恒定(不调速)。19.B冷却液开启解析:M08指令表示冷却液从左侧或指定方向喷出。20.AXY平面选择解析:G17指令用于选择XY平面进行圆弧插补。二、多选题答案与解析1.A、B、C解析:G01、G02、G03属于插补指令,分别用于直线、顺时针圆弧、逆时针圆弧插补。2.A、B、C、D解析:G41、G42、G43、G44均用于刀具补偿。3.A、B、C解析:M03、M04、M05用于主轴正转、反转、停止。4.A、B、C、D解析:G04、G28、M02、M30均用于程序控制。5.A、B、C、D解析:G71、G70、G76、G92均用于数控车床循环控制。6.A、B、C解析:G90、G91、G92用于坐标系统设定,G94用于进给率设定。7.A、B解析:M08、M09用于冷却液控制。8.A、B、C、D解析:F、G01、G00、S均与进给控制相关。9.A、B、C解析:G17、G18、G19用于选择插补平面,G20为角度单位设定。10.A、B、C、D解析:G04、M00、M01、M02均用于暂停控制。三、判断题答案与解析1.×解析:G01指令用于直线插补,G02/G03用于圆弧插补。2.×解析:M03指令表示主轴正转,M04表示反转。3.×解析:G90指令表示绝对坐标编程,G91表示相对坐标编程。4.×解析:G43指令用于刀具长度补偿,G41/G42用于刀具半径补偿。5.√解析:M05指令表示主轴停止。6.√解析:G04指令用于程序暂停。7.√解析:G00指令用于快速定位。8.×解析:M08指令表示冷却液开启,M09表示关闭。9.√解析:G17指令用于选择XY平面。10.×解析:G92指令用于设定刀具长度偏移量,G90表示绝对坐标编程。四、简答题答案与解析1.G01指令的作用及其应用场景答:G01指令用于直线插补,控制刀具沿直线移动。应用场景包括:加工直线轮廓、直线过渡、定位等。例如,加工零件的直线边、定位到特定坐标点等。2.G41和G42指令的区别及取消方法答:G41指令表示刀具半径补偿的建立方向为刀尖轨迹的逆时针方向,G42表示顺时针方向。取消刀具半径补偿使用G40指令。例如:G41G01X10Y10F100...G40G01X20Y203.G71和G70指令的功能及举例答:G71指令用于外圆粗车循环,G70指令用于精车循环。例如:G71P100Q200U2W2F80...G70P100其中P100为精加工程序段号,Q200为粗加工结束段号,U2为切削深度,W2为径向切削深度,F80为进给速度。4.G17、G18、G19指令的作用答:G17指令选择XY平面,用于XY平面内的圆弧插补;G18指令选择XZ平面,G19指令选择YZ平面,分别用于对应平面内的圆弧插补。5.G04指令的使用方法及举例答:G04指令用于程序暂停,P后数值表示暂停时间(单位为毫秒)。例如:G04P2000表示暂停2秒。五、计算题答案与解析1.插补时间计算答:插补距离为直线距离,√(100²+50²)=111.8034mm,插补时间=111.8034mm/100mm/min=1.118秒。2.圆弧插补G代码段答:假设刀具从(0,0)沿圆弧外侧逆时针插补到(20,20):G41G01X20Y20I10J10F100其中I10、J10为圆弧中心相对起点(0,0)的偏移量。3.粗车循环G代码段答:假设零件从(0,0)到(50,100):G71P100Q200U2W2F80G00X0Z100G01X50Z0F80其中P100为精加工程序段号,Q200为粗加工结束段号。4.快速定位G代码段答:G00X100Y505.程序暂停G代码段答:G04P2000六、编程题答案与解析1.直线插补G代码程序答:G90G00X0Y0G01X100Y50F1002.圆弧插补G代码程序答:

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论